A Professional Certificate in Internet Activism Ethics equips participants with a comprehensive understanding of ethical considerations within online activism. The program delves into the complexities of digital rights, online safety, and responsible campaigning.
Learning outcomes include the ability to analyze ethical dilemmas in internet activism, develop strategies for responsible online engagement, and critically evaluate the impact of digital technologies on social movements. Students will gain proficiency in designing ethical online campaigns and navigating legal and regulatory frameworks. This program directly addresses the need for ethical digital citizenship.
The duration of the certificate program is typically flexible, ranging from several weeks to a few months depending on the intensity and delivery method (online, in-person, hybrid). This allows for diverse learning styles and schedules. The curriculum integrates real-world case studies of successful and unsuccessful internet activism campaigns.
